Incense Cards (インセンスカード, Insensu Kādo)? are a special type of item in the Persona 2 duology and the original trilogy of the Persona 3 games.

P2 Profile[]
Incense Cards are used to add to a Persona's stats, similar to how Incense is used to raise human characters' stats; however, the cards can only be used during persona creation, and only one can be used.

P3 Profile[]
In Persona 3 and its re-releases, Incense Cards are used outside of fusion, but usage is restricted to the protagonist. They are based on the face cards of the Minor Arcana and can be traded for gemstones dropped by Shadows from Tartarus in Paulownia Mall's Shinshoudo Antiques Shop starting on June 9th.
By default, all Incenses Cards increases Luck, but to an equal or lesser extent compared to the primary stat they increase, with the stat dependent on the suit the Incense Card in question belongs to, with the amount boosted also influenced by the card's face.
Oddly enough, the Incense Cards are grammatically incorrect: in-game, they are referred in a very translation-literal manner from the original Japanese text; what should be Page of Swords is instead referred to in-game as Sword of Page (ソードオブペイジ, Sōdo obu Peiji)?.

In Persona 3 Reload, Incense Cards are replaced by normal Incenses, with the effects of Incense Cards being put into Shuffle Time as stat bonus effects.
